Transaction 60b295207d3217e0f28e102c239fbdc75196f25cad9878690c7503ed11a04569
1 Input
1 Output
-
60b295207d3217e0f28e102c239fbdc75196f25cad9878690c7503ed11a04569:0
- value
- 88108309
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8df195b1b332c60aafb3b3a45e68de10258b9d9
- address
- bc1qmr03jkcmxvkxp2hm8vayte5duyp93wwe0vjrcr